Common OSVersionChecker.exe Errors on Windows

Dealing with OSVersionChecker.exe errors can often be perplexing, given the variety of issues that might cause them. They can range from a mere software glitch to a more serious malware intrusion. Here, we've compiled a list of the most common errors associated with OSVersionChecker.exe to help you navigate and possibly fix these issues.

  • Access is Denied: This alert emerges when the system prohibits access to a requested file or resource. This could be because of inadequate user rights, conflicts in file ownership, or stringent file permissions.
  • OSVersionChecker.exe has Stopped Working: This alert appears when the executable file ceases to operate correctly. Potential causes could include software glitches, incompatibilities with other software, or insufficient system resources.
  • Application Not Found: This warning appears when the desired application cannot be found by the system. This may be due to the application being relocated, removed, or the provided file path being erroneous.
  • Not a Valid Win32 Application: This error typically occurs when the user tries to execute a program that is not compatible with their version of Windows or when the file is corrupted or incomplete.
  • OSVersionChecker.exe File Not Executing: This error message indicates that the system is unable to run the executable file. This could be due to issues like corrupted file data, incorrect file permissions, or system resource limitations.

Step 1: Open System Restore

Step 1: Open System Restore Thumbnail
  1. Press the Windows key.

  2. Type System Restore in the search bar and press Enter.

  3. Click on Create a restore point.

Step 2: Choose a Restore Point

Step 2: Choose a Restore Point Thumbnail
  1. In the System Properties window, under the System Protection tab, click on System Restore....

  2. Click Next in the System Restore window.

  3. Choose a restore point from the list. Ideally, select a point when you know the system was working well.

Step 3: Start the Restore Process

Step 3: Start the Restore Process Thumbnail
  1. Click Next, then Finish to start the restore process.

Step 4: Restart Your Computer

Step 4: Restart Your Computer Thumbnail
  1. Once the restore process is complete, restart your computer.

Step 5: Check if the Problem is Solved

Step 5: Check if the Problem is Solved Thumbnail
  1. After the restart, check if the OSVersionChecker.exe problem persists.
